toybotstudios wrote:
I had this very interesting regional dish in Bluebell, PA called "spackle"???

what is that anyways?


Was it called spackle or scrapple? I know scrapple is a PA thing (Pennsylvania Dutch).

It's made with pork and shaped like a patty? If so then you had a mixture of flour, cornmeal, spices and pork (left over parts....liver, heart, brain, and various odds and ends) - minced and formed into a loaf which is cut up and fried....yummy - I have yet to see it served out here
